Was the Mayweather vs. Pacquiao Superfight a Letdown?

Lyle FitzsimmonsMay 3, 2015

In the end, it was a tragic victim of its own run-up.

Because the Mayweather-Pacquiao summit meeting had been discussed, rumored and openly fantasized about for more than a half-decade, there was essentially no way—short of 24 knockdowns in 12 rounds—that it was going to live up to the “Fight of the Century” hype it arrived with.

In fact, given the intangibles of a couple of guys named Canelo Alvarez and James Kirkland, there’s an excellent chance it won’t be the fight of the month or even fight of the first half of the month.

So, yes, measured by that exaggerated criteria, Saturday night was a letdown.

And kind of a big one…particularly for those who plunked down $100 to see it. Someone who knows a thing or two about putting on a show for boxing fans joined those disappointed with the fight. Mike Tyson evidently thought it was a letdown:

But that’s not to say that it wasn’t compelling theater nonetheless.

Sure, had it been two guys named Manny Mayweather and Floyd Pacquiao, it would quickly have been dismissed as a one-sided chess match heavy on strategy and light on violence. But given that it was still “Money” and “Pac-Man” in the very same ring after all this time, a few style points are permissible.

Toward that end, no less a veteran than Jim Lampley was swept up in the pageantry, too.

HBO’s lead blow-by-blow man for the last 27 years broke a personal rule against scripting lines for broadcasts in advance in order to set the stage for the sport’s longest-anticipated watershed moment.

“It is both the curse and the blessing of boxing that its biggest events are maddeningly scarce, too few and far between,” he said, flanked by longtime colleague Roy Jones Jr. and longtime rival Al Bernstein.

“For years, boxing fans were bedeviled by the notion this fight would never take place.

“And now, here they are.”

Such gravity somewhat softens the blow of a less-than-scintillating scrap.

And as it turned out, Mayweather did what he could to make up for the lack of sustained action by turning the would-be pier-sixer into a master class that blended strategic offense and peerless defense.

He threw six more overall punches than a supposedly supersonic opponent with a suddenly balky shoulder and landed 67 more while running up a decisive 34-19 edge in connection percentage.

In other words, he pitched a four-hit shutout in his career’s biggest mound start.

Boxing fans awaited this one for five years, and, had they paid attention, they should have known better than to expect great action and huge punches landed,” Los Angeles Times columnist Bill Dwyre wrote after the fight. “Mayweather simply cannot be hit. He is the boxing-action cooler.

“Don't let him stand next to you at the craps table.”

Meanwhile, the biggest letdown beyond the fight itself was the subsequent press conference.

It was there that Pacquiao ditched a career’s worth of adversity-overcoming branding and chose instead to make an injury the most significant takeaway of the era's biggest fight.

Not surprisingly, the winner was a little irked.

“If he had come out victorious,” Mayweather said, “I would have shown respect and said he was the better man.”

But Mayweather needn’t worry. Though the fight was forgettable and the post-fight was needless, his preeminence—if nothing else at all—will be what’s recalled a generation from now.

No matter what else Freddie Roach and Pacquiao have concocted in the meantime.
